How much does SR-22 insurance price?

The cost of SR-22 insurance can differ commonly based upon numerous factors such as an individual's driving record, the factor for the SR-22 requirement, and the state where the driver lives. The immediate economic impact can be found in the form of a filing fee, which commonly varies from $15 to $25. Nonetheless, the more significant price originates from the anticipated increase in auto insurance rate. The declaration of a policy gap resulting in a demand for SR-22 draws the depiction of the driver as high risk in the eyes of auto insurance carriers. A risky tag could associate considerably to the walk in month-to-month rates.

More making complex the fee calculation is the type of coverage really needed. While a non-owner car insurance policy may set you back less than a proprietor's plan, the specific requirement for a boosted amount of protection can rise costs. Most states mandate a minimal quantity of liability insurance coverage, consisting of both bodily injury and property damage liability, of which a reasonable amount must be reflected in the insurance policy packed with the SR-22 kind. To add fuel to the fire, in some states like Florida and Virginia, FR-44 insurance, which calls for also higher liability insurance coverage, might be a mandate. Basically, while the real price of submitting an SR-22 type is reasonably low, the indirect prices resulting from its impact on auto insurance rates and liability insurance requirements can create an opening in your pocket.

What's the difference between SR-22 and FR-44?

SR-22 and FR-44 are both kinds of insurance certifications used by states to validate a vehicle driver's financial responsibility and ensure they fulfill the respective state's minimum auto insurance requirements. The substantial difference between these certificates primarily depends on the function they offer and the liability limits. With an SR-22, typically required for individuals with DUIs or severe driving offenses, the liability requirements resemble those of an ordinary automobile insurance policy. This certification can be acquired by including it to a current policy or by safeguarding a non-owner policy if the person does not have an automobile.

FR-44, on the other hand, specifies to two states-- Virginia and Florida, and comes with greater liability limits, specifically for bodily injury liability. It's usually mandated for people really needing a hardship license after a considerable driving offense, such as a drunk driving where injury or considerable property damage happened. Moreover, FR-44 filing period is generally longer and the average cost higher than that of SR-22, due to the increased protection it calls for. What takes place if an SR-22 insurance policy is terminated?

The cancellation of an SR-22 insurance policy can frequently lead to serious effects. When an insurance policy holder's SR-22 insurance is canceled - whether because of non-payment, policy gap, or any other factor - insurance service providers have an obligation to alert the proper state authorities concerning this adjustment. This is achieved by filing an SR-26 type, which successfully symbolizes the end of the policyholder's SR-22 insurance coverage.

Once the proper state authorities have been notified of the termination of SR-22 insurance, the influenced car driver's license could potentially be put on hold once again. This results from the authorities' demand to make sure that the vehicle drivers are constantly insured while they are having the SR-22 requirement. For this reason, the motorist might have to look for non-owner SR-22 insurance if the vehicle was not in their ownership at the time of the termination. This reinstatement of the car driver's SR-22 requirement can lead to more headaches down the line, in addition to prospective rises in insurance premiums.
